Lucknow, Nov. 13 -- The 19th National Jamboree of the Bharat Scouts and Guides will take place from November 23 to 29 at the Defence Expo Ground in Vrindavan Yojana.
Lucknow, the capital of Uttar Pradesh, is set to host the historic event after a gap of 61 years.
Beyond celebrating the rich tradition of Scouting, the event will embody youth leadership, discipline, and the spirit of national service in a modern, Viksit Bharat.
Officials here on Wednesday said spread across 300 acres, the Jamboree will welcome over 32,000 participants, including Scouts from across the country and 2,000 delegates from the Asia-Pacific region.
